Originally posted by koreanpers
so has anyone compared the SRT vs Injen?
Not really. The old ClubLexus intake dyno test was never done with the SRT with ECU installed, which is the only way it is sold and the intake was never supposed to be use w/o ECU. I'd also really like to see other intakes like the Injen and K&N tested in combination with a SAFC to see how they would compare to the SRT w/ ECU.

Originally Posted by HI85WH1
I know I'm like 12 years late to this party, but K&N makes a kit for the GS400, but still shows no listing for the GS430.
I have my RMM short ram for sale if you're looking

Other than that, Injen, HPS and SRT are the only ones I can think of and I wouldn't do business with SRT under any circumstance. I don't know of anyone using the HPS, but the Injen is pretty well-liked from those who have it.
